Overboost and limp home mode

Featured Replies

Hi,

 

I have been getting limp home mode on my 2007 focus 2.0 tdci...

I had been getting a P2263 fault code but no ELM, i noticed a drop in power but not limp home.

The car had a new turbo 3000 miles ago (prior to my ownership) as it failed at 60K miles, so whatever s going on with this now must have caused the last turbo to fail, so im suspecting a sensor somewhere.

Attached is some graphs taken using forscan and shown in excel, you can see at 7600 ish where there the boost maxes out at 23psi at which point it goes into limp home (i have removed 14 to take into account atmospheric pressure) although it does go flat so is over range?

you can also see numerous other short duration over boosts.

i have also includes what i think is the solenoid control valve? and what i think is the sensor on the actuator.

The pressure drop at 9350 is when i stopped the car to reset it, although strangely there is still no ELM.

Can anyone suggest whats going on?
